Most Popular Ocean Engineering Master's Degree School
Our analysis found University of Hawaii at Manoa to be the most popular school for ocean engineering students who want to pursue a master’s degree in the Far Western US Region . Located in the large city of Honolulu, UH Manoa is a public school with a large student population.
About 50% of the students majoring in OE at the school are women while 50% are male.
